Best Practices for Physical Document Storage

Effective physical document storage requires a well-organised system that enhances accessibility and security. Start by using filing cabinets for documents you need regularly. For those accessed less frequently, opt for archival boxes made from acid-free materials to ensure long-term protection. Clearly label all folders and boxes by date and document type to make retrieval straightforward. Implement a Records Management System that aligns with ISO 15489 to ensure compliance and efficient lifecycle management. It’s helpful to categorise documents, such as legal or financial, for better organisation. Additionally, maintaining optimal climate control is crucial for preserving the integrity of your documents. Store essential documents in fire-resistant safes or safety deposit boxes, and avoid keeping all important papers in one location to reduce the risk of loss in case of a disaster. Encryption and Access Control
Encryption and access control are essential for secure document storage. Here are some effective strategies to protect your documents:
1. Use Symmetric Algorithms: Implement AES or other symmetric encryption methods. They offer strong security with quick performance, making them ideal for encrypting data.
2. Adopt Hybrid Encryption: This approach combines symmetric and asymmetric encryption, boosting security while allowing for secure document sharing.
For example, you can encrypt your symmetric keys with the recipient’s public key to keep access secure.
3. Enforce Access Control: Implement user authentication measures, such as multi-factor authentication (MFA), and utilise key management systems.
This helps govern who can access your documents, ensuring compliance and reducing risks.

Strong Encryption Protocols
When it comes to securing sensitive data in the cloud, using strong encryption protocols is crucial to protect against unauthorised access and potential breaches.
Here are some effective strategies:
- Use AES-256: This advanced encryption standard provides excellent security and speed, making it suitable for encrypting large amounts of data.
- Embrace Post-Quantum Algorithms: Consider adopting quantum-resistant encryption methods, such as CRYSTALS Kyber, to safeguard your data against future threats.
- Ensure Strong Key Management: It’s vital to manage your encryption keys securely to comply with data residency regulations and uphold digital sovereignty.

Password Management and Access Controls

To secure your documents and valuables, effective password management and access controls are vital in protecting against unauthorised access.
Start by ensuring your passwords are complex; longer passphrases made up of unrelated words are easier to remember and stronger. Steer clear of common passwords and avoid reusing them to lower the risk of credential stuffing.
Using a password manager can help you generate unique passwords for each account, reducing password fatigue.
Additionally, implement multi-factor authentication (MFA) for better identity protection, as it significantly cuts down the chances of a breach.
Finally, be mindful when sharing passwords and educate yourself on risky behaviours, such as writing down passwords or using insecure storage.
These practices will help safeguard your sensitive information effectively.

Archiving Strategies for Compliance and Security

To securely archive your documents and comply with regulations, it’s crucial to implement effective strategies.
Begin by organising documents by subject and relevance for easy retrieval while ensuring their integrity. Create retention schedules that align with legal requirements to manage compliance effectively.
Use secure authentication methods and multi-level access controls to restrict access to authorised personnel only. Employ encrypted protocols for data in transit and maintain audit trails for accountability.
Opt for long-term preservation formats like PDF/A to prevent degradation. Regularly review archived records and maintain version control to track changes.

What Are the Signs of a Potential Data Breach?
Keep an eye out for signs of a potential data breach, such as unusual login attempts, unexpected system slowdowns, or changes to files you didn’t make. For instance, if you notice multiple failed login attempts on your account or your computer is running unusually slowly, these could indicate unauthorised access. Spotting these issues early allows you to take action to protect your data.
